Fall Thursday Wine Flights @ Umstead Hotel

Tuesday, October 13th, 2009

The Umstead Hotel and Spa is continuing to host wine flights on their terrace on Thursday nights this fall from 5-8pm at a cost of $18 per person. The tastings are led by Sommelier Justin Tilley and will feature a flight of 4 or 5 wines. No reservations needed.

Pacific Northwest Wine Tasting @ Cafe Helios (9/17)

Tuesday, September 15th, 2009

Cafe Helios in Raleigh is featuring wines from Oregon and Washington states during a tasting on Thursday, September 17 from 7-9pm. The cost is $15 which also includes light appetizers.
There is a sign up sheet at Cafe Helios and there are about 20 seats still available. Alternatively, call (919) 838-5177 to reserve a spot.

Blind Wine Tasting Game @ Wine Styles

Monday, August 10th, 2009

WineStyles in Brier Creek hosts a Blind Wine Tasting Game every 2nd and 4th Tuesday from 5-7pm.

Riesling Blind Taste-Off @ Brandywine Cellars (8/13)

Tuesday, August 4th, 2009

Brandywine Cellars is holding another blind taste-off, this time to determine the customer’s favorite Riesling. Stop by on Thursday, August 13th from 6-8pm where eight wines will be available for tasting (and judging)!
